Output 156d506ac7fc20fc8f90c91d19767c9a5977fd28decf7175623183e156463719:1

value
33288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06fa8fff54a5f4acc318ac3086106130305fcadb OP_EQUALVERIFY OP_CHECKSIG
address
1duDYCmLwyNyQ6TXpsysXEYDFdvPn2FQU
transaction
156d506ac7fc20fc8f90c91d19767c9a5977fd28decf7175623183e156463719